DUKES CLOSE NON-CONFERENCE SLATE IN GAINESVILLE
- James Madison will wrap up its non-conference schedule on Wednesday evening, when they travel to Gainesville, Fla. to take on Florida at 7 p.m. on Dec. 20. - This past Saturday, junior Stuckey Mosley scored 23 of his 28 points in the second half as JMU pulled away for a 76-67 win at FIU, the Dukes’ first road win of the season. - Saturday’s game marked JMU’s seventh in a row decided by single-digits, marking the first time since the 2012-13 season that the Dukes have played seven straight such contests. The final two of that run, wins over William & Mary and Delaware, came in the quarter- and semifinals of the CAA Tournament that JMU would eventually win for the first time since 1993-94. - Mosley continues to be the primary scoring threat for the Dukes, racking up double-figure points in 11 games so far on his way to a team-high 20.7ppg, the second-highest average in the Colonial Athletic Association thus far. Senior Joey McLean has upped his production in his final season at JMU, shooting 40.1 percent from the field to go with 13.3ppg.

SERIES HISTORY
- Wednesday’s contest will be just the fourth meeting between the Dukes and Gators and the first since the 1993-94 campaign, with Florida leading the series by a 2-1 margin. - The Dukes have never played in Gainesville, winning a 93-66 decision in Harrisonburg on 12/5/90 after falling to the Gators the season before, 85-77 in Orlando on 12/9/89. In the most recent meeting between the teams, Florida edged JMU in the first round of the NCAA Tournament, besting the Dukes in a 64-62 decision in Uniondale, N.Y. on 3/17/94. - James Madison head coach Louis Rowe played in each of the previous two matchups between the two schools, leading Florida with 11 points in 1990, before transferring to JMU and notching seven boards, three assists and a block in 1994 as a junior.

MEET LOUIS ROWE
- Louis Rowe enters his second season back at James Madison after Director of Athletics Jeff Bourne announced his hiring as the 10th men’s
basketball head coach in program history on March 31, 2016. A former JMU student-athlete and assistant coach, Rowe most recently served as the top assistant coach at Bowling Green. “As we worked through the search process and spoke with a distinguished pool of coaches, it became clear that Louis was the best fit to lead our student-athletes at James Madison,” Bourne said. “Louis has been connected to success at JMU both as a student-athlete and as a coach. Following a long, successful professional career overseas, he started as a college assistant at JMU and went on to further develop his coaching resume with progressive opportunities.”

“Louis has demonstrated an ability to develop talent, and his prowess as a recruiter is impressive in our key geographic areas and beyond,” Bourne said. “He is passionate about JMU, and I’m confident that passion will spill over to our fan base as we restore the support for our program that existed when he played here. Louis perfectly fits the JMU culture, the academic focus of this institution and our emphasis on the student-athlete experience.” After beginning his coaching career at JMU in 2007, Rowe returned to Harrisonburg after successful stints as an assistant coach at Rider, FIU and Bowling Green. Rowe first served JMU as a graduate assistant and assistant coach from 2007-12 under head coaches Dean Keener and Matt Brady. He acted as an assistant coach for the 2007-08 campaign, which saw the Dukes win their most games in five years, before pursuing his master’s degree from JMU as a graduate assistant under Coach Brady from 2008-10. After being elevated to assistant coach for the 2010-11 and 2011-12 seasons, Rowe helped lead the Dukes to 33 wins and worked closely with forward Denzel Bowles, who set a JMU single-season record with 290 rebounds and became the program’s first Mid-Major All-American before beginning his professional career in Lithuania and earning an opportunity in the NBA Summer League. During the 2015-16 season, Rowe served in the lead assistant role for Bowling Green, working primarily with the Falcons’ perimeter players as the team advanced to the Mid-American Conference semifinals. He guided guards Zack Denny and Wes Alcegaire to double-digit scoring seasons, as the duo averaged 10.6 and 10.2 points per game, respectively. In his two years at FIU, Rowe helped guide the Panthers to 31 wins from 2013-15 and worked closely with Adrian Diaz, who was named to the Conference USA All-Defensive Team in 2014-15 while setting a school record with 99 blocks, a mark that ranked sixth in the country. Rowe also spent one year at Rider, where he helped guide the Broncos to a 19-15 record and a berth in the 2013 CollegeInsider.com Tournament. He kicked off his coaching career with stints at Osceola (Fla.) High School and Dixie Hollis High School in St. Petersburg, Fla., while he completed his JMU undergraduate degree in business administration.
While at JMU, Rowe also established himself as a standout player for the Dukes after transferring from the University of Florida and sitting out the 1992-93 season under NCAA transfer rules. JMU won the 1993-94 CAA Tournament before falling 64-62 to eventual Final Four participant Florida in the first round of NCAA play. The Dukes finished second in the 1994-95 CAA Tournament. Rowe’s 21.7 points per game as a senior still ranks as JMU’s fifth-highest single-season scoring mark. Rowe finished his two JMU seasons with 1,055 points (17.9 per game), 315 rebounds (5.3 per game), 177 assists (3.0 per game), 48 steals (0.8 per game) and 80 blocked shots (1.4 per game). He ranks fourth on JMU’s career scoring average list and eighth on its career blocked shots list. He was a 52.2 percent career shooter from the field (409-of-783), was a 73.5 percent career shooter from the foul line (191-of260) and connected on 46 career 3-point field goals. Following his two seasons at JMU, Rowe played abroad from 1995-2004, and his professional career included time in Sweden, Germany, Belgium, France, Israel and Greece. He was a member of championship teams in Sweden (1995-96) and Belgium (1999-2000).

LAST TIME OUT
- Junior guard Stuckey Mosley scored 23 of his 28 points in the second half and James Madison pulled away late to pick up a 76-67 road win over FIU at the Barry University Health & Sports Center on Saturday, Dec. 16. - The Dukes (4-8) were strong on offense, shooting 45.1 percent (23-of-51) from the field and hitting eight of their 16 three-pointers, and disruptive on defense, forcing the Panthers (5-6) into 18 turnovers with the help of 10 steals. - Mosley erupted after halftime for the second straight game, going 5-of-8 from the field after halftime, including 3-of-3 from behind the arc and 10-of-10 from the line. The junior also scored 25 points in the second half against Richmond last Sunday. - Freshman guard Darius Banks continued his stellar stretch in front of a large contingent of supporters, as the St. Petersburg, Fla. native posted a brutally efficient 16 points on 7-of-10 shooting, while senior Ramone Snowden stuffed the stat sheet again, notching five points, six boards, a career-high seven assists and a pair of steals.

JMU BASKETBALL TO OFFER COST OF ATTENDANCE
- In accordance with NCAA guidelines, James Madison University has begun offering cost of attendance as part of athletic scholarships for student-athletes participating in men’s and women’s basketball beginning in the 2017-2018 academic year. - The cost of attendance stipends are intended to cover the additional costs of attending school beyond tuition and fees. These costs include transportation and personal expenses. No student fees will be used to cover the estimated $125,000 annual cost to offer cost of attendance to the basketball teams. - The university has identified initial funds from the NCAA Student-Athlete Enhancement Fund and from a new annual supplement for student benefits to cover the costs for the first several years, and private philanthropy through JMU’s Duke Club will be used to cover these costs annually over time. - The decision to offer cost of attendance for JMU’s basketball teams allowed head coaches Louis Rowe (men’s) and Sean O’Regan (women’s) to begin those discussions with recruits during the current freshmen’s recruiting cycle.
